Whisky A Go Go Fight Ends In Three Arrests, Two In Hospital

Three men are in custody Tuesday morning after allegedly driving into several pedestrians following a fight that started outside he Whisky A Go-Go and ended with a deputy-involved shooting at Sunset Boulevard and Doheny Drive.

A fight and assault were reported at 11:25 p.m. Monday at the club at 8901 Sunset Blvd., near San Vicente Boulevard, Deputy Jeff Gordon of Sheriff's Headquarters Bureau said.

A red SUV took off with three suspects from the rear parking lot of the Whisky, plowing into pedestrians on the curb, Gordon said. At least two people were hospitalized in serious condition at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center, according to broadcast reports.

Deputies pursued the car and fired one shot, missing the vehicle, Gordon said. The suspects did not fire back and the driver was detained on Doheny Drive, just north of Sunset Boulevard, Gordon said. The three men were arrested.
